Product Overview
The DAC5682ZIRGCT is a 2-channel 16-bit Digital-to-analog Converter (DAC) with wideband LVDS data input, integrated 2x/4x interpolation filters, on board clock multiplier and internal voltage reference. The DAC5682Z offers superior linearity, noise, crosstalk and PLL phase noise performance. The DAC5682Z integrates a wideband LVDS port with on-chip termination. Full-rate input data can be transferred to a single DAC channel or half-rate and 1/4-rate input data can be interpolated by on board 2x or 4x FIR filters. Each interpolation FIR is configurable in low-pass or high-pass mode, allowing selection of a higher order output spectral image. An on-chip delay lock loop (DLL) simplifies LVDS interfacing by providing skew control for the LVDS input data clock. The DAC5682Z allows complex or real output. An optional Fs/4 coarse mixer in complex mode provides coarse frequency up-conversion and the dual DAC output produces a complex Hilbert Transform pair.
